
Who are we?
The West Brabant Library provides library services to eight municipalities in West Brabant (Bergen op Zoom, Halderberge, Moerdijk, Roosendaal, Rucphen, Steenbergen, Woensdrecht, and Zundert). At our community and educational library, our primary focus is on providing access to lifelong learning for everyone, at every level, in our rapidly changing society.

What will you be doing as a Program Developer for Education (Ages 0–18)?
The Education 0–18 team consists of 2 program developers, 20 reading and media consultants, and 2 support staff members. The education sector is your largest client.
Structural investment in reading promotion and the joy of reading is a key pillar of West Brabant Library’s policy. As a Program Developer for Education (Ages 0–18), you possess the necessary expertise in reading promotion and digital literacy; knowledge of pedagogy and didactics is a plus. You are familiar with the education sector.
You will be responsible for shaping the content development, coordination, and coherence of the continuous learning pathway for youth. You will explore and launch new markets, products, and services. Your work will be guided by the West Brabant Library’s policy plan.
You will develop annual plans and track their progress. You will focus on specific goals and outcomes, ensure quality, and monitor results. In this role, your responsibilities will include the implementation and further development of national programs such as BoekStart and the School Library Program for elementary and secondary schools.
You will lead the team of reading and media consultants and oversee their professional development, ensuring they are well-equipped to share their knowledge and expertise with our clients.
You will share responsibility for securing state and local grants that will enable us to further realize our goals.
Internally, you will liaise with the program managers for Municipalities, Digital Literacy, and Lifelong Learning, and provide advice to the management team.
